Standards
National Council for the Social Studies
Curriculum Standards
I Culture
d. compare ways in which people from different cultures think
about and deal with their physical environment and social conditions.
III People, Places and Environments
c. use appropriate resources, data sources, and geographic
tools such as atlases, data bases, grid systems, charts, and maps to generate,
manipulate, and interpret information.
g. describe how people create places that reflect ideas,
personality, culture, and wants and needs as they design homes, playgrounds,
classrooms, and the like.
h. examine the interaction of human beings and their physical
environment, the use of land, building of cities, and ecosystem changes
in selected locales and regions
